Output 521e104243b614f6d02c9b03d90a5b684feb599a8b47355907abdc7a14cb397d:0

value
3357
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bbdde308c3b87ea1586251f769fa7b7c0b1abe65c316bf07977567ce3839d25d
address
tb1ph0w7xzxrhpl2zkrz28mkn7nm0s9340n9cvtt7puhw4nuuwpe6fws4actd6
transaction
521e104243b614f6d02c9b03d90a5b684feb599a8b47355907abdc7a14cb397d